Der Beitrag beschreibt beispielhaft die administrativen, organisatorischen und sozialen Voraussetzungen gelungener Austauschprogramme mit chinesischen Partnerhochschulen. Hierzu gehört neben einer intensiven Beziehungspflege mit diesen Partnerinstitutionen eine gelebte Willkommenskultur für chinesische Studierende an der deutschen Hochschule. Letztere beinhaltet eine über die notwendigen administrativen Prozesse hinausgehende Betreuung, besondere Kursangebote sowie eine kontinuierliche Vernetzung und Einbindung der chinesischen Studierenden durch verschiedene extracurriculare Aktivitäten zur Integration in den Studienalltag und in das Alltagsleben über verschiedene Phasen hinweg (vor der Ausreise, bei der Ankunft, im Verlauf des Studiums, bei der Gestaltung von Praxisphasen sowie beim Übergang ins Berufsleben). Als Teil
dieses Maßnahmenplans fördern interkulturelle Kursangebote in kulturell gemischten Gruppen nicht nur die Integration der chinesischen Studierenden. Sie leisten auch einen wichtigen Beitrag zur Stärkung der internationalen Ausbildung deutscher Studierender im Sinne einer internationalization@home. Entsprechende Angebote erhöhen damit die Wertschätzung von Internationalisierung als Mehrwert für die gesamte Hochschule. Gleichzeitig unterstützen sie den Ausbau interkultureller Sensibilität als wichtiger Qualifikation für das zukünftige Berufsleben für die Studierenden beider Seiten. Um all diese Maßnahmen zu verwalten und umzusetzen, sind personelle Ressourcen zur Betreuung und Evaluation der Programme erforderlich. Darüber hinaus bedarf es einer konstruktiven Kommunikationskultur zwischen verschiedenen Abteilungen der Hochschule sowie hinreichend mit China-Kompetenz ausgestatteter Akteur*innen (Mitarbeiter*innen im Akademischen Auslandsamt, Professor*innen, Auslands- und Regionalbeauftragte etc.).

Durch eine Aufweitung des Kristallgitters mittels Niedertemperatur-Eindiffusion von Kohlenstoff und/oder Stickstoffatomen können in der Randzone von nichtrostenden Stählen eine hohe Härte und eine hohe Verschleißbeständigkeit erzeugt werden, ohne dass zusätzliche Legierungselemente verwendet werden müssen. Die metallkundlichen Hintergründe für die Härtung, die Wirkung auf Verschleißvorgänge und mögliche Anwendungsbereiche werden geschildert. Anhand von Reibwerten wird gezeigt, in welcher Weise das Reibungsverhalten bei Schraubverbindungen durch die Behandlung verändert wird. Über Migrationsversuche wird nachgewiesen, dass die Ionenabgabe durch die Oberflächenhärtung nicht erhöht, sondern sogar abgesenkt wird. Neben dem besseren Verschleißschutz und einer höheren Dauerfestigkeit sichert diese Oberflächenbehandlung am nichtrostenden Stahl den Schutz gegen die Kontamination von Pharmaprodukten durch Metallabrieb/-ionen. Tests an oberflächengehärteten Edelstahlproben ergaben weiterhin, dass durch die Oberflächenhärtung die Biokompatibilität des nichtrostenden Edelstahls nicht beeinträchtigt wird.

Low-Code Development Platforms (LCDPs) enable non-information technology (IT) personnel to develop applications and workflows independently of the IT department. Consequently, these digital platforms help to overcome the growing need for software development. However, science and practice warn of several barriers that slow down or hinder the usage of LCDPs. This publication scientifically identifies, analyzes, and discusses challenges during implementation and application of LCDPs from both perspectives in a holistic manner. Therefore, we conduct an exploratory study (data from scientific literature, expert interviews, and practical studies) and assign the challenges to the socio-technical system model. The results show that the scientific and practical communities recognize common challenges (especially knowledge transfer) but also perceive differences related to technological (science) and social (practice) aspects. This paper proposes future research directions for academia, such as governance, culture change, and value evaluation of LCDPs. Additionally, practitioners can prepare for possible challenges when using LCPDs.
The trajectory tracking problem for a real-scaled fully-actuated surface vessel is addressed in this paper. A nonlinear model predictive control (NMPC) scheme was designed to track a reference trajectory, considering state and input constraints, and environmental disturbances, which were assumed to be constant over the prediction horizon. The controller was tested by performing docking maneuvers using the real-scaled research vessel from the University of Applied Sciences Konstanz at the Rhine river in Germany. A comparison between the experimental results and the simulated ones was analyzed to validate the NMPC controller.

Virtual measurement models (VMM) can be used to generate artificial measurements and emulate complex sensor models such as Lidar. The input of the VMM is an estimation and the output is the set of measurements this estimation would cause. A Kalman filter with extension estimation based on random matrices is used to filter mean and covariance of the real measurements. If these match the mean and covariance of the artificial measurements, then the given estimation is appropriate. The optimal input of the VMM is found using an adaptation algorithm. In this paper, the VMM approach is expanded for multi-extended object tracking where objects can be occluded and are only partially visible. The occlusion can be compensated if the extension estimation is performed for all objects together. The VMM now receives as input an estimation for the multi-object state and the output are the measurements that this multi-object state would cause.
Adjusting the friction response of the wheel-rail interface is a key factor in the mitigation of wear and rollingcontact fatigue (RCF) in rails. The use of top-of-rail (TOR) friction conditioners has the potential to reduce maintenance costs significantly. Unfortunately, conflicting results on the use of commercial TOR conditioners have been presented in the literature. In this work, the performance of commercial TOR conditioners and a laboratory-made formulation were tested, both on the lab scale and in field measurements. Friction results are discussed together with the structural and chemical analysis of the tested materials.
Dissipation of heat can be a major challenge when applying sensor systems outdoors under varying environmental conditions. Typically, complex software and knowledge is needed to optimize thermal management. In this paper it is shown how the thermal optimization of a LiDAR (light detection and ranging) sensor can be performed efficiently. This approach uses standard CAD (computer aided design) software, which is readily available, and saves time and cost as the thermal design can be optimized before experimental realisation. A four-step process was developed and realized: (i) Measurement of the thermal energy distribution of the current sensor design; (ii) Simulation of the time-dependant thermal behaviour using standard CAD software; (iii) Simulation of a thermally optimized design. This was compared quantitatively with the original design and was also used for verification of sufficient increase in heat dissipation; (iv) Experimental realisation and verification of the optimized design. It could be shown that the optimized prototype shows significantly improved thermal behaviour in accordance with the predictions from the simulations. The new LiDAR sensor shows lower heat generation and optimized dissipation of thermal energy which proofs the applicability of the approach to complex sensors.

Targetless Lidar-camera registration is a repeating task in many computer vision and robotics applications and requires computing the extrinsic pose of a point cloud with respect to a camera or vice-versa. Existing methods based on learning or optimization lack either generalization capabilities or accuracy. Here, we propose a combination of pre-training and optimization using a neural network-based mutual information estimation technique (MINE [1]). This construction allows back-propagating the gradient to the calibration parameters and enables stochastic gradient descent. To ensure orthogonality constraints with respect to the rotation matrix we incorporate Lie-group techniques. Furthermore, instead of optimizing on entire images, we operate on local patches that are extracted from the temporally synchronized projected Lidar points and camera frames. Our experiments show that this technique not only improves over existing techniques in terms of accuracy, but also shows considerable generalization capabilities towards new Lidar-camera configurations.
Die Beständigkeit von hochlegierten korrosions- und säurebeständigen Stählen wird primär durch den Chromgehalt bestimmt. Allerdings gibt es entlang der Wertschöpfungskette von der Stahlerschmelzung bis zum fertigen Produkt eine Vielzahl weiterer Einflussfaktoren. Dem Schleifen kommt hier eine besondere Bedeutung zu, da es je nach Wahl der Prozessparameter sowohl zu einer signifikanten Verschlechterung als auch zu einer Verbesserung der Korrosionsbeständigkeit führen kann. Im vorliegenden Beitrag wird aufgezeigt, dass die erzeugte Rauheit nur eine begrenzte Aussagekraft bietet. Vielmehr erhöhen lokale Mikrodefekte die Anfälligkeit gegen Lochfraß – je nach Ausprägung und Anzahl. Die Automatisierung für die Innenbearbeitung von Behältern im pharmazeutischen Apparatebau kann dabei zu einer signifikanten Verbesserung der Oberfläche und einem homogeneren Erscheinungsbild führen.
Systematic Generation of XSS and SQLi Vulnerabilities in PHP as Test Cases for Static Code Analysis
(2022)
Synthetic static code analysis test suites are important to test the basic functionality of tools. We present a framework that uses different source code patterns to generate Cross Site Scripting and SQL injection test cases. A decision tree is used to determine if the test cases are vulnerable. The test cases are split into two test suites. The first test suite contains 258,432 test cases that have influence on the decision trees. The second test suite contains 20 vulnerable test cases with different data flow patterns. The test cases are scanned with two commercial static code analysis tools to show that they can be used to benchmark and identify problems of static code analysis tools. Expert interviews confirm that the decision tree is a solid way to determine the vulnerable test cases and that the test suites are relevant.
This paper presents the swinging up and stabilization control of a Furuta pendulum using the recently published nonlinear Model Predictive Path Integral (MPPI) approach. This algorithm is based on a path integral over stochastic trajectories and can be parallelized easily. The controller parameters are tuned offline regarding the nonlinear system dynamics and simulations. Constraints in terms of state and input are taken into account in the cost function. The presented approach sequentially computes an optimal control sequence that minimizes this optimal control problem online. The control strategy has been tested in full-scale experiments using a pendulum prototype. The investigated MPPI controller has demonstrated excellent performance in simulation for the swinging up and stabilizing task. In order to also achieve outstanding performance in a real-world experiment using a controller with limited computing power, a linear quadratic controller (LQR) is designed for the stabilization task. In this paper, the determination of the controller parameters for the MPPI algorithm is described in detail. Further, a discussion treats the advantages of the nonlinear MPPI control.

The respiratory rate is a vital sign indicating breathing illness. It is necessary to analyze the mechanical oscillations of the patient's body arising from chest movements. An inappropriate holder on which the sensor is mounted, or an inappropriate sensor position is some of the external factors which should be minimized during signal registration. This paper considers using a non-invasive device placed under the bed mattress and evaluates the respiratory rate. The aim of the work is the development of an accelerometer sensor holder for this system. The normal and deep breathing signals were analyzed, corresponding to the relaxed state and when taking deep breaths. The evaluation criterion for the holder's model is its influence on the patient's respiratory signal amplitude for each state. As a result, we offer a non-invasive system of respiratory rate detection, including the mechanical component providing the most accurate values of mentioned respiratory rate.
Nowadays, most digital modulation schemes are based on conventional signal constellations that have no algebraic group, ring, or field properties, e.g. square quadrature-amplitude modulation constellations. Signal constellations with algebraic structure can enhance the system performance. For instance, multidimensional signal constellations based on dense lattices can achieve performance gains due to the dense packing. The algebraic structure enables low-complexity decoding and detection schemes. In this work, signal constellations with algebraic properties and their application in spatial modulation transmission schemes are investigated. Several design approaches of two- and four-dimensional signal constellations based on Gaussian, Eisenstein, and Hurwitz integers are shown. Detection algorithms with reduced complexity are proposed. It is shown, that the proposed Eisenstein and Hurwitz constellations combined with the proposed suboptimal detection can outperform conventional two-dimensional constellations with ML detection.

Driver assistance systems are increasingly becoming part of the standard equipment of vehicles and thus contribute to road safety. However, as they become more widespread, the requirements for cost efficiency are also increasing, and so few and inexpensive sensors are used in these systems. Especially in challenging situations, this leads to the fact that target discrimination cannot be ensured which in turn leads to a false reaction of the driver assistance system. Typically, the interaction between moving traffic participants is not modeled directly in the environmental model so that tracked objects can split, merge or disappear. The Boids flocking algorithm is used to model the interaction between road users on already tracked objects by applying the movement rules (separation, cohesion, alignment) on the boids. This facilitates the creation of semantic neighborhood information between road users. We show in a comprehensive simulation that with only 7 boids per traffic participant, the estimated median separation between objects can improve from 2.4 m to 3 m for a ground truth of 3.7 m. The bottom percentile improves from 1.85 m to 2.8 m.
Lignin is a potentially high natural source of biological aromatic substances. However, decomposition of the polymer has proven to be quite challenging, as the complex bonds are fairly difficult to break down chemically. This article is intended to provide an overview of various recent methods for the catalytic chemical depolymerization of the biopolymer lignin into chemical products. For this purpose, nickel-, zeolite- and palladium-supported catalysts were examined in detail. In order to achieve this, various experiments of the last years were collected, and the efficiency of the individual catalysts was examined. This included evaluating the reaction conditions under which the catalysts work most efficiently. The influence of co-catalysts and Lewis acidity was also investigated. The results show that it is possible to control the obtained product selectivity very well by the choice of the respective catalysts combined with the proper reaction conditions.
Reliability Assessment of an Unscented Kalman Filter by Using Ellipsoidal Enclosure Techniques
(2022)
The Unscented Kalman Filter (UKF) is widely used for the state, disturbance, and parameter estimation of nonlinear dynamic systems, for which both process and measurement uncertainties are represented in a probabilistic form. Although the UKF can often be shown to be more reliable for nonlinear processes than the linearization-based Extended Kalman Filter (EKF) due to the enhanced approximation capabilities of its underlying probability distribution, it is not a priori obvious whether its strategy for selecting sigma points is sufficiently accurate to handle nonlinearities in the system dynamics and output equations. Such inaccuracies may arise for sufficiently strong nonlinearities in combination with large state, disturbance, and parameter covariances. Then, computationally more demanding approaches such as particle filters or the representation of (multi-modal) probability densities with the help of (Gaussian) mixture representations are possible ways to resolve this issue. To detect cases in a systematic manner that are not reliably handled by a standard EKF or UKF, this paper proposes the computation of outer bounds for state domains that are compatible with a certain percentage of confidence under the assumption of normally distributed states with the help of a set-based ellipsoidal calculus. The practical applicability of this approach is demonstrated for the estimation of state variables and parameters for the nonlinear dynamics of an unmanned surface vessel (USV).

As interest in the investigation of possible sources and environmental sinks of technology-critical elements (TCEs) continues to grow, the demand for reliable background level information of these elements in environmental matrices increases. In this study, a time series of ten years of sediment samples from two different regions of the German North Sea were analyzed for their mass fractions of Ga, Ge, Nb, In, REEs, and Ta (grain size fraction < 20 µm). Possible regional differences were investigated in order to determine preliminary reference values for these regions. Throughout the investigated time period, only minor variations in the mass fractions were observed and both regions did not show significant differences. Calculated local enrichment factors ranging from 0.6 to 2.3 for all TCEs indicate no or little pollution in the investigated areas. Consequently, reference values were calculated using two different approaches (Median + 2 median absolute deviation (M2MAD) and Tukey inner fence (TIF)). Both approaches resulted in consistent threshold values for the respective regions ranging from 158 µg kg−1 for In to 114 mg kg−1 for Ce. As none of the threshold values exceed the observed natural variation of TCEs in marine and freshwater sediments, they may be considered baseline values of the German Bight for future studies.

Large persistent memory is crucial for many applications in embedded systems and automotive computing like AI databases, ADAS, and cutting-edge infotainment systems. Such applications require reliable NAND flash memories made for harsh automotive conditions. However, due to high memory densities and production tolerances, the error probability of NAND flash memories has risen. As the number of program/erase cycles and the data retention times increase, non-volatile NAND flash memories' performance and dependability suffer. The read reference voltages of the flash cells vary due to these aging processes. In this work, we consider the issue of reference voltage adaption. The considered estimation procedure uses shallow neural networks to estimate the read reference voltages for different life-cycle conditions with the help of histogram measurements. We demonstrate that the training data for the neural networks can be enhanced by using shifted histograms, i.e., a training of the neural networks is possible based on a few measurements of some extreme points used as training data. The trained neural networks generalize well for other life-cycle conditions.
Nachhaltige Entwicklung umfasst verschieden weite Definitionen und konzeptionelle Zugänge. Im Zentrum der Diskussion steht die zukünftige Entwicklungsfähigkeit von Biosphäre und Anthroposphäre im Sinne einer Koevolution. Thematisiert werden die zunehmende Eingriffstiefe in die Natur sowie die intersystemische Konkurrenz zwischen diesen beiden Sphären. Das evolutorische Verständnis der naturalen Produktion unterscheidet sich vom herkömmlichen Produktionsverständnis der Ökonomik. Aus diesen verschiedenen Zugängen ergibt sich ein Problemlösungsspektrum, das sich über eine integrative Verknüpfung der drei Strategieansätze und Handlungsfelder Effizienz, Konsistenz und Suffizienz erstreckt.

In recent years, there has been a noticeable trend towards a general contractor strategy for plant engineering companies. Multiple disciplines and departments must be administered in a joint project. In the process, different work results are often managed in various systems without any associative relationship. A possible way to address this complexity is to implement a specifically tailored PLM strategy to gain a competitive advantage. Maturity models as well as methods to evaluate possible benefits constitute increasingly applied tools during this journey. Both methods have been theoretically described in previous publications. However, this paper should provide insights in the practical application within machinery industry. Therefore, a medium-sized German plant engineering company serves as an example for determining the scope and value of a multi-national overarching Product Lifecycle Management architecture as the central piece of a future digitalization strategy. The company’s current maturity levels for several digitalization capabilities are evaluated, prioritized and benchmarked against a set of similar companies. This allows to derive suitable target states in terms of maturity levels as well as the technical specification of digitalization use cases. In order to provide profound data for cost justification the resulting benefits are quantified.
